Auger:


This is additionally called a drainpipe serpent and also is used for clearing drainpipe clogs. This device is inserted right into blocked drains pipes to take out blockages and cruds from the drain. You put it in the drainpipe and also twist it to damage blockages right into tinier little bits for simple cleaning.

A basin wrench:


This is another tool that needs to remain in every residence. When doing plumbing repairs, it may be needed to chill out bolts as well as sink plumbing components. The container wrench makes this feasible and is also made use of to tighten nuts as well. This wrench has a head that rotates at the back as well as front. This aids to reach smaller nuts or hold the faucet handles and also pipelines.

Pliers:


The kind of pliers recommended for plumbing is the tongue-and-groove pliers. Pliers are extremely beneficial tools for Do it yourself plumbings.

Teflon tape:


It is used to securely seal pile joints and also fitting. It is a bulletproof seal as well as because of this, it can be utilized to hold off leaks till professional aid gets here.

Bettor:


Plunger is a very good tool for fixing plumbing issues. It is utilized to clear blockages in commodes, kitchen sinks, as well as various other drains pipes in your home. There are different sorts of bettors for managing various sorts of drain obstructions so you should have different kinds and sizes of bettor relying on the one that fits your drains. There are 2 primary kinds of plunger: the mug and the flange. Each of these has its specific applications for clearing up drain blockages.

8 Must Have Plumbing Tools for Homeowners


A CUP PLUNGER


Did you know there are different types of plungers? They are all made to remove clogs, but some work better for different types of jobs. A cup plunger is the plunger with the traditional design that most people are familiar with. It is essentially a rubber cup on the end of a stick. Some have short plastic handles and others long wooden ones. It is designed to unclog drains that sit on a flat surface such as those found in bathtubs, sinks or showers. You simply lay the cup flat over the drain and push straight down to make the seal. Pull the stick up to create negative pressure to remove the clog from your plumbing system. You may have to work your cup plunger for a while depending on the stubbornness of the clog.


A FLANGE PLUNGER


A flange plunger is another member of the plunger family, but it is made to do different work than its cousin, the cup plunger. The flange plunger has a wooden stick and a rubber base with a cup formation at the bottom of it. This makes it easier to fit into a toilet’s drain and remove debris that is clogging the pipe. The design of this plunger also makes it useful for unclogging sinks. But, it’s best to have a separate plunger to use for your sinks and toilets. You don’t want to spread germs and bacteria by using one plunger for every item in your home.


A PIPE WRENCH


A pipe wrench is a valuable item to have in your collection of tools. It is a durable tool that should last you for years. The width of its serrated jaws can be adjusted to get a firm grip on all types of pipes. So, when you install a pipe under a sink or elsewhere, a pipe wrench can help you ensure that the connection is tight. Or, if you have to take out a pipe that needs to be replaced due to wear & tear over the years, a pipe wrench allows you to get a solid hold on the pipe in order to disconnect it from other connections. If you’re in the market for a new pipe wrench, take some time to try some in-person. Pick up a few in the store to a get a feel for the grip and weight of the tool. This can help you to select one that you’re comfortable using.


PLUMBERS PUTTY


A tube or container of plumber’s putty is another must-have for your tool box. It looks just like regular putty but is used to make a seal that is water tight. You may apply it around a faucet or put some around a drain in a bathroom sink. This putty serves as an extra barrier to prevent leaks.
